This release introduces major improvements to DSP performance and tuning=
=20
flexibility.
New Features
*Multithreaded Audio Engine*
Loopino now supports multithreaded audio processing to reduce load on=20
the main audio thread.
*
Audio processing can be buffered as half-frame or full-frame blocks
*
Buffered DSP blocks are processed in a worker thread
*
Significantly reduces DSP load and xruns in the main audio thread
*
Designed to improve stability under high polyphony and complex
modulation scenarios
*Micro Tuning Support (Scala)*
Loopino now supports microtonal tuning via Scala.
*
Built-in factory tuning scales included
*
Drag & drop support for Scala .scl files
*
Drag & drop support for Scala .kbm key mapping files
*
Flexible keyboard-to-scale mapping for alternative tuning systems
Notes
This update improves real-time performance and expands Loopino=E2=80=99s m=
usical=20
language beyond standard equal temperament, making it suitable for=20
high-load sound design and microtonal composition alike.
